Confidentiality Agreement Form (CDA)

Use this form if you want to share confidential information or discuss an invention outside of BU, especially before a patent application has been filed or while it remains unpublished. This is critical to maintain patent filing rights, especially in most foreign countries. Providing complete, accurate information will help us negotiate a CDA that will facilitate your project and comply with BU policies. See also: Export Control

Once you’ve submitted, we will confirm receipt, review the form, and initiate the CDA process. Please contact industry@bu.edu if you do not receive a confirmation within three (3) business days, or if you have any questions.
